Understanding the Software Needs
Architectural work requires specialized software that can handle complex designs, 3D modeling, and rendering. While high-end programs can be expensive, there are affordable or even free alternatives that deliver impressive capabilities.
Essential Software for Architecture
- AutoCAD LT: A cost-effective version of AutoCAD, suitable for 2D drafting and documentation.
- SketchUp Free: A user-friendly 3D modeling tool available online, ideal for conceptual designs.
- Revit Student Version: Free for students, offering powerful BIM tools.
- Blender: Free and open-source software for 3D modeling, rendering, and animation.
- Rhino (with educational discount): A versatile 3D modeling tool that can be affordable with student pricing.
Additional Software
- Lumion (Starter Version): For rendering and visualization, with a budget-friendly starter option.
- Sweet Home 3D: Free interior design software suitable for quick layouts.
Hardware Recommendations
Choosing compatible hardware within a $1000 budget requires balancing performance and affordability. Prioritize components that support your software needs, especially for 3D modeling and rendering tasks.
Key Hardware Components
- Processor (CPU): Aim for at least an Intel i5 or AMD Ryzen 5 series for smooth multitasking.
- Memory (RAM): Minimum 16GB to handle large files and multitasking efficiently.
- Graphics Card (GPU): A dedicated GPU like NVIDIA GTX 1660 or AMD Radeon RX 5600 for rendering tasks.
- Storage: SSD with at least 512GB for faster load times and data management.
- Display: A 24-inch monitor with good color accuracy enhances design work.
Additional Hardware Tips
- Consider refurbished or pre-built systems to maximize value.
- Ensure your system has enough ports for peripherals like drawing tablets or external drives.
- Invest in a comfortable ergonomic chair and good lighting for long work sessions.
Compatibility Tips and Workflow Optimization
To ensure a smooth workflow, verify that your hardware meets the software requirements. Regular updates and backups are vital for maintaining system stability. Using cloud storage can also facilitate collaboration and access across devices.
Tips for Compatibility
- Check software specifications before purchasing hardware.
- Use compatible file formats to avoid import/export issues.
- Maintain updated graphics drivers for rendering software.
Workflow Optimization Strategies
- Organize project files systematically.
- Utilize templates and presets to save time.
- Regularly save and back up work to prevent data loss.
